Farmers and Community:
Coffee farming in Huila is overwhelmingly small-scale. Indeed, approximately 80% of producers from the region grow coffee on less than 3 hectares of land. These small farms are tended by individual families with labour only rarely being contracted out, which leads to more thorough and intensive management practices and great pride in the final product – which is, itself, an extension of the family.

Processing:
During the harvest, Aldemar carefully handpicks the cherries on his farm and brings them to his mill. He lets the cherries ferment for 30 hours to begin the development of sugars in the coffee. After this first fermentation, the cherries are de-pulped to remove the external fruit and fermented once more for 24 hours to breakdown the remaining mucilage. Next, the coffee is washed and evenly dispersed on patios in the open sun to dry until the ideal moisture content is reached. Once dried, the coffee is delivered to the Pergamino dry mill in Medellín to be hulled and prepared for export.
